Rockets Pound Falcons, 88-68, in Latest Edition of Battle of I-75

Toledo defeats arch-rivals for seventh consecutive victory

BOWLING GREEN, Ohio  - Quinesha Lockett scored a season-high 26 points and added seven rebounds, a career-high tying seven assists and three steals to lead the Toledo women's basketball team to an 88-68 victory over arch-rival Bowling Green in the latest edition of the Battle of I-75 in Bowling Green on Saturday.

Sophia Wiard (13 points) and Hannah Noveroske (10) also scored in double figures for Toledo (19-4, 11-1 MAC), which saw seven players score at least eight points.
 
The victory was the seventh consecutive for Toledo which kept pace with Ball State at the top of the Mid-American Conference. It was also the fourth consecutive win in the series for the Rockets, who also defeated the Falcons in Toledo, 82-70, on Feb. 3.
 
"I'm really proud of our effort today," said Head Coach Tricia Cullop, who moves to 18-6 against Bowling Green and 8-2 in the Stroh Center. "I have so much respect for this rivalry and also for BG. They shoot the ball so well that it's really hard to guard them.
 
"I thought our press was just awesome. When we needed to break the game open, the press is what I can attribute the most of that to. I was really proud of how intense and aggressive our kids were in our press to get the steals. Points off turnovers was 32-6, and then our bench outscored theirs 30-2. Those two stats were telling and a big reason we won."
 
Toledo never trailed in the contest, opening up a 13-5 lead midway through the first quarter, then extending the margin to as many as 16 points in the first half before settling on a 39-26 halftime edge. The closest Bowling Green (12-11, 6-6 MAC) could come was 10 points midway through the third quarter. Toledo then closed out the quarter with a 21-11 run that made the score 66-49. The Falcons never threatened in the fourth quarter.
 
Toledo shot 31-of-64 (.484) and 8-of-20 (.400) from three-point range.  The Rockets' defense was a key factor as they held the Falcons to just 25-of-57 (.439) from the field and forced 20 turnovers on nine steals. UT also held the edge on the boards, 36-34.
 
Lockett, who scored 19 of her 26 points in the second half, played her finest game since returning from an injury on Jan. 17 following a month out of the lineup.
 
"It was awesome to see her be herself because we all know what she's capable of," said Cullop of the reigning MAC Player of the Year. "It's been a long climb back from the injury to show the things she knows she can do. I feel like she's getting more and more comfortable at just the right time."

Toledo will attempt to win its eighth straight game when it returns home on Wednesday to take on Miami in a 7:00 p.m. game.
           
1st Quarter
  •  Toledo jumped out to a 13-5 lead powered by a pair of three-pointers by Sophia Wiard.
  •  BG's Amy Velasco hit a left-handed turnaround shot at the buzzer to cut Toledo's lead to 17-12 at the quarter break.
  •  The Rockets opened the quarter 6-of-12 from the field before misfiring on three of their last four attempts.
2nd Quarter
  •  Quinesha Lockett hit a jumper and a three-pointer as Toledo opened up the second quarter with a 7-0 run to take a 24-12 lead with 7:39 left in the half.
  •  Toledo increased the lead to 16 points when a Wiard triple made it 36-20 with 2:37 left.
  •  BGSU ended the half on a 6-3 run to trim the lead to 39-26 at halftime.
  •  Toledo shot 46.7% (14-of-30) from the floor in the first half, 5-of-10 from three-point range.
  •  Wiard led the way with 11 points, connecting on 3-of-3 from behind the arc.
3rd Quarter
  •  Bowling Green cut the lead to 45-35, before Toledo put on a full-court press that forced two turnovers leading to four points, increasing the lead to 52-35 and forcing BGSU to call timeout with 4:37 left.
  •  Toledo increased the lead to 65-43 on a three-point play by Lockett with 1:29 left before BG trimmed the margin with a 6-1 spurt to make it 66-49 headed into the fourth.
4th Quarter
  •   BGSU scored the first five points of the fourth quarter as Morgan Sharps' three-pointer with 8:46 left cut the lead to 66-54.
  •  Toledo responded with an 8-2 run that effectively put the game on ice.
NOTES
  •  The backcourt tandem of Lockett and Wiard combined for 12 assists and zero turnovers.
  •  Toledo's bench outscored BG's 30-2.
  •  Toledo scored 32 points off BGSU's 20 turnovers.
  • Toledo defeated BGSU for the fourth consecutive time to cut the Falcons' lead in the all-time series to 45-44.
  •  Toledo is now 46-4 in MAC play over the past three seasons and 31-7 on opponents' home court over the same time span.
  • With the victory, Toledo has officially clinched a spot in the MAC Tournament.
